Cabooses are sometimes equipped with cupola train number indicators and this is a very good method of identification, but it does not extend to passenger trains.

Trainmen should in all cases give special attention to train identification. It is a very important consideration and does not seem to be covered in all cases as carefully as its importance seems to indicate that it should be.
